What is an Induced Draft Cooling Tower?

An Induced Draft Cooling Tower is a heat rejection device that efficiently cools water by expelling waste heat to the atmosphere. The system uses a mechanical fan, located at the top of the tower, to draw air upwards through the structure, creating a strong upward draft. This design ensures maximum cooling efficiency while minimizing energy consumption.
